Subject: Handover — template render latency

Taking off for the night. Summary: Inkwell's render service p95 jumped from 120ms to 900ms after the 14.2 deploy. Suspect the new partial-caching change — the cache key omits locale, so we're thrashing. Revert branch is up; please review the diff carefully before merging, especially the key construction in `render_cache`. Rollback tested in staging, looks clean. Dashboards are pinned in the on-call channel. If metrics regress further overnight, loop in the render team lead directly.

billing contact of hadup-yajef = istdor.drumir@qorvelsys.internal

### Pool exhaustion on Larchbase replicas

If the Quillport service logs "pool saturated," check that the reaper interval is shorter than the replica's idle timeout; otherwise stale connections pile up. Reviewers should confirm max pool size matches the per-node limit. To query the pool metrics endpoint directly, authenticate using the token below.

session JWT of fajof-bahop = eyJhbGciOiJIUzI1NiIsInR5cCI6IkpXVCJ9.eyJzdWIiOiIqgHoPSIn0.DAyxzh8y

## Snapshot testing in Fernbrook UI

Our component library uses snapshot tests to catch unintended visual regressions. When you modify a component, regenerate snapshots deliberately and review each diff by hand — never bulk-accept, as subtle layout drift has slipped through that way before. Approved snapshot baselines are stored in the release bundle, which must be signed before the CI pipeline will publish it to the internal registry. Future maintainers should keep this chain intact. The bundle signing key used for publication is listed below.

rollout seal: bky9_2369ZXVnu

Welcome aboard. The Pickwright optimizer generates pick-lists for the Tarnbrook fulfillment floor every fifteen minutes, so access interruptions matter. Your contractor account must be enrolled in the recovery scheme before you touch production routing weights. Complete enrollment from the secured terminal in the staging room, verify your profile shows the contractor badge, and confirm the enrollment checksum with your onboarding lead. Enrollment finishes only after you enter the recovery passphrase, printed directly below.

vault phrase of fafop-hahop = ralys-kasion-normir-belix-silys-fendor